Tens of thousands of Yemenis demonstrated today, Friday, in 14 governorates, denouncing the ongoing Israeli aggression against the Gaza Strip and Lebanon, especially in the capital, Sanaa, where a massive demonstration was organized under the slogan, “With Gaza and Lebanon… the blood of the martyrs until victory.”
An angry demonstration also took place in the streets of the Jordanian capital, Amman, in solidarity with Gaza and the West Bank, under the slogan “Annexing the West Bank is a declaration of war against Jordan.”
The Sanaa demonstration, called for by the leader of the Ansar Allah group (Houthis), Abdul-Malik al-Houthi, was organized in Al-Sabeen Square, the largest square in the capital.
The demonstrators raised Palestinian, Yemeni, and Lebanese flags and banners denouncing the Israeli war in Gaza and Lebanon, and chanted slogans including, “We do not fear the fragile America. By God, it is just a straw. In Gaza or in Lebanon, America is the head of aggression.”

Other demonstrations
Other demonstrations also took place in many squares under the control of the Houthis in other governorates, most notably Saada and Hajjah (northwest), Taiz and Ibb (southwest), Al-Bayda and Ma’rib (centre), and Al-Hudaydah (west).
It is noteworthy that Israel has been continuing its devastating war on Gaza for 14 months, leaving more than 148 thousand Palestinian martyrs and wounded – most of them children and women – and more than 10 thousand missing, amid massive destruction and worsening famine.
Since last September 23, it has expanded the scope of its aggression to include most regions of Lebanon, including the capital, Beirut, through air strikes, and it has also begun a ground invasion in its south.
The Israeli aggression against Lebanon resulted in 3,583 dead and 15,244 wounded, including a large number of children and women, in addition to about 1,400,000 displaced people, according to official Lebanese data.
